I'm trying to get Bering 1.2 with the 2.4.20 kernel to work. I have
a D-link D nic which is supposed to work with the via-rhine driver.
At first I got some errors but I solved those by installing the pci- scan.o module. But now I get an "operation not allowed by device"
error when I try to load via-rhine. I'm also running the mii module,
could it be that this conflicts with pci-scan?

As far as I remember, there are two versions of the via-rhine driver, one that requires pci-scan, another that requires mii.


I don't think you need both ever, so I'd guess that's the source of your problem.
